Case 1: Pocket Corners
*This message may appear for cases other than the following examples.
Pocket Corners
| Cause | In some cases, sharp pocket corners cannot be machined with an end mill and quotation is not possible. |
| Solution | Add a radius to each sharp corner in the pocket to allow for the tool radius. Quotation is possible. |
The tool used will vary depending on the width and depth of the pocket. Refer to the table below for the corner radius required for the size of the pocket.
- *Please use the table as a reference, as the required radius may vary depending on the shape.
| Width (w) | Depth (h) | Radius |
|---|---|---|
| 2≦w<3 | 6 | R1 |
| 3≦w<4 | 9 | R1.5 |
| 4≦w<5 | 12 | R2 |
| 5≦w<6 | 20 | R2.5 |
| 6≦w<8 | 24 | R3 |
| 8≦w<10 | 32 | R4 |
| 10≦w<12 | 40 | R5 |
| 12≦w<16 | 48 | R6 |
| 16≦w<20 | 64 | R8 |
| 20≦w | 80 | R10 |
Case 2: Pocket Bottom Radius
Pocket Bottom Radius
| Cause | In some cases, the radius at the bottom of a pocket cannot be machined with an end mill and quotation is not possible. |
| Solution | Remove the radius at the bottom of the pocket from the model to get an automatic quotation. |

Case 4: Thin Plates
Thin Plates
| Cause | In some cases, thin plates with a total thickness less than 5% of the outer diameter and an outer diameter of ø60mm or more are prone to warping and cannot be quoted. |
| Solution | If the thickness of the model is increased, an automatic offer is possible. |
- Increase the thickness of the model to more than 5% of the outermost diameter for automatic quotation.
- Example Calculation
- Outermost diameter ø60 × 5% = 3mm thickness
- Outermost diameter ø100 × 5% = 5mm thickness
Case 5: Flange Thickness
Flange Thickness
| Cause | The reason is that the thickness of the arrowed portion above is less than 1 mm. |
| Solution | The thickness of the arrow above should be 1 mm or more for automatic estimation. |

Case 8: Shape recognition failure
- This error occurs when there is a problem with the quality of the uploaded 3D CAD data, and the shape is deformed when mevyi is loaded.
- If the shape is deformed, please try the following steps to see if you can get a quote.
State of original data
State after meviy is loaded
Tip
- If the following message is displayed in the 3D viewer, it corresponds to this error.
- – “An error shape exists in the model.”
- – “Failed to load file.”
1. Shape check of uploaded 3D CAD data
- Check the shape of the uploaded 3D CAD data.
- If there is a problem with the shape, correct it and upload the model again.
Notes
- Visual check
- – Are there any twisted surfaces?
- – Are there any unintended geometric features displayed in the cross-section view?
- – Are there any very small shapes or gaps?
- Confirmation of the shape creation method
- – Are there any 3D shapes created without drawing sketches?
- – Shapes created by importing lines from DXF
- – Shapes created using reference geometry or mating part geometry
- – Are there any intersecting lines created by intersecting holes?
- – etc.
- Confirmation using checking tools
- – Check for inconsistent shapes
2.Changing the file format
Notes
- – If meviy supports the native format of the 3D CAD file you are using, please try quoting in the native format.
- – If you are using an intermediate format, please try quoting in STEP or Parasolid format.
